[SLP] Vectorize jumbled memory loads.

Summary:
This patch tries to vectorize loads of consecutive memory accesses, accessed
in non-consecutive or jumbled way. An earlier attempt was made with patch D26905
which was reverted back due to some basic issue with representing the 'use mask'
jumbled accesses.

This patch fixes the mask representation by recording the 'use mask' in the usertree entry.

+/// \brief Attempt to sort the 'loads' in \p VL and return the sorted values in
+/// \p Sorted.
+///
+/// Returns 'false' if sorting is not legal or feasible, otherwise returns
+/// 'true'. If \p Mask is not null, it also returns the \p Mask which is the
+/// shuffle mask for actual memory access order.
+///
+/// For example, for a given VL of memory accesses in program order, a[i+2],
+/// a[i+0], a[i+1] and a[i+3], this function will sort the VL and save the
+/// sorted value in 'Sorted' as a[i+0], a[i+1], a[i+2], a[i+3] and saves the
+/// mask for actual memory accesses in program order in 'Mask' as <2,0,1,3>
+bool sortLoadAccesses(ArrayRef<Value *> VL, const DataLayout &DL,
+    ScalarEvolution &SE, SmallVectorImpl<Value *> &Sorted,
+    SmallVectorImpl<unsigned> *Mask = nullptr);
